False Bay's Engineering NCV programmes are made available at two campuses: Westlake Campus and Khayelitsha Campus. These Engineering programmes are for a 3-yr length.
NCV Engineering Courses Available At False Bay TVET College
Electrical Engineering
Mechanical Engineering
Fitting and Turning
Welding
Motor Mechanics
NCV Engineering Course Entry Prerequisites
These courses start at NCV level two along get more info with the minimal need would then be Grade 9 certificate with a pass in Arithmetic.
When the student finishes NCVLevel 2, they'd then have attained a grade ten certificate. NCV Level three would be grade 11 and NCV Level four is grade 12.
NCV Level 4 is at the exit level, becoming comparable to a National Senior Certificate (NSC).
Grade nine is on NQF level 1. Our NCV programmes start NCV degree two that is equivalent to an NQF level two.
